powerdesinger中生成数据库的问题
<p>才在学pd 用的是pd11 今天做了个表 想就这样生成sql语句</p><p>if exists(<br/> select 1 from sys.systable <br/> where table_name='学生'<br/> and table_type in ('BASE', 'GBL TEMP')<br/>) then<br/> drop table 学生<br/>end if;</p><p>/*==============================================================*/<br/>/* Table: 学生 */<br/>/*==============================================================*/<br/>create table 学生 <br/>(<br/> 学号 int not null,<br/> 姓名 char,<br/> 性别 char,<br/> constraint PK_学生 primary key (学号)<br/>);<br/> </p><p>结果在sql 查询分析器中 运行时说then错误 删掉then后又说end错误 在删掉后 又说对象名 'sys.systable' 无效。</p><p>我是想知道 怎么做才能让它生成的 sql语句直接就能正确的运行。我也知道那句if其实可以不要,但是要是做的表多 了,还要去删就有点麻烦。知道的 望说说</p>
页:
[1]